Got a Light?

02:00 AM Sep. 12, 2003 PT Smokers trying to quit may be able to throw out their nicotine patches if a British doctor's plan to use blinking dots to quell cravings works out as hoped. Dr. Jon May says certain visual tasks reduce cravings by distracting the brain. His team is working on a handheld computer program that displays a grid of dots that flicker randomly about 1,000 times per second. The blinking dots make "it harder to see (the cigarette) in your mind," May said, so the brain can't create images that strengthen the craving. Cravings last a while, he said, so "if you can get it early -- within 15 seconds -- you may have broken the cycle." source

GPRS working on P800

What a story. Tried everything yesterday to get GPRS working on my p800, but nothing worked. Today called with Debitel again and their GPRS helpdesk would help me further. After one hour I received a call that my p800 was not supported by Vodafone Live where yesterday they said it was supported.
I, friendly, asked to test it themselves with a p800 and this guy promised he would do so and call me back.
Four hours later still no reaction. But since I really want it to work I went to the Sony Ericsson website where they have a WAP-configurator. Filling in the fields and selecting GPRS for it, made them send an SMS to me with the right settings, and guess what? It works and I'm a happy man again.

Only thing is that it took more effort of me than expected and that I thank SonyEricsson for their help on the website (in contrary to Debitel). Although putting it into a wap-configurator i.s.o. a GPRS configurator was some puzzle for me.
